SeAH Steel's Gunsan Plant Shares Warmth Through Briquette Donation

SeAH Steel SeAH Steel's Gunsan Plant Shares Warmth Through Briquette Donation

On December 1, SeAH Steel’s Gunsan plant donated KRW 10 million to the city of Gunsan to help low-income households stay warm during the winter. Earlier, on November 23, employees visited ten households in Okgu-eup and Jochon-dong, delivering coal briquettes and sharing warmth with the local community.

Promoting Workplace Wellness Through the "HOHO Program" and the "Subokgangnyeong Health Promotion Program"

SeAH Besteel Promoting Workplace Wellness Through the "HOHO Program" and the "Subokgangnyeong Health Promotion Program"

SeAH Besteel successfully completed the HOHO Program—conducted in partnership with the Gunsan Public Health Center—along with its in-house Subokgangnyeong Health Promotion Program. The HOHO Program focused on musculoskeletal disorder prevention through yoga sessions and cardiovascular health education.

The Subokgangnyeong Program supported employees’ wellness through a 20-week personalized plan tracking indicators such as body composition and weight. A total reward fund of KRW 1,080,000—combining employee contributions and company support—served as strong motivation, and participants who achieve their final goals will receive additional incentives.

Safety campaign launched in partnership to build a safer workplace

SeAH Besteel Safety campaign launched in partnership to build a safer workplace

SeAH Besteel continues to strengthen workplace safety through its ongoing Safety Campaign. The SeAH Besteel Shared Growth Office and partner company representatives conduct regular on-site visits to check compliance with safety ground rules and provide tailored coaching.

A cross-check safety program among partner companies is also underway, enabling the identification of potential hazards from new perspectives and further enhancing on-site safety management.

SeAH CSS Hosts Media Day

SeAH CSS SeAH CSS Hosts Media Day

On October 20, SeAH CSS held a Media Day event at its Changwon plant, inviting reporters from 16 major media outlets—including The DONG-A ILBO, Maeil Business Newspaper, and Money Today—for a combined press briefing and plant tour. The event served as an opportunity to showcase the company’s technological capabilities and its growing competitiveness in the aerospace industry.
